Default Opinions on this not so heavy diet?

Take a look at my diet, opinions welcome.I have cut back on carb and fat which has helped me get my body fat below 11%.Im not bulking so heavily anymore but im still gaining weight as i always have but my fat is getting less.I have taken toms advice to eat clean and it seems i am gaining weight but loosing body fat which is brill but i dont understand it.
PS im only 12 stone (6ft 2) so i dont need as many calories as most and yes my goals arn't to be massive.THANKS

900, 3 bacon (fat cut of) in 2 pieces of bread.300 ml orange juice, multi vits, piece of fruit.

1200,4 turkey or ham sarnies,piece of fruit, nutri bar, 1 yougurt.

1500,6 amino tabs or pint of semi skimmed,crisps :shock: i know.

1700,steak,potatoes and veg.

1800 TRAIN FOR 1 HOUR(pro shake during training)

20:30, can of tuna or chicken breast.

2200, pint of ss milk
